Sora API Launch Brings Professional Video Generation to Developers
OpenAI has opened the gates to its highly anticipated video generation technology. The Sora API now allows developers to programmatically create videos from text descriptions through a straightforward integration process. This release transforms what was previously a consumer-facing tool into a powerful developer platform.
The API supports video generation at 1080p resolution with durations extending up to 60 seconds. Additionally, developers can specify multiple aspect ratios to suit different platforms and use cases. This flexibility makes the technology adaptable for social media content, marketing materials, and educational resources.
Furthermore, the system processes text prompts and returns high-quality video outputs through standard API calls. The integration follows OpenAI’s established patterns, making it familiar territory for developers already working with their other services. Response times vary based on video length and complexity, with shorter clips generating faster than full 60-second productions.
Pricing Structure and Enterprise Options
The Sora API pricing model starts at $0.10 per second of generated video. Consequently, a 30-second video would cost approximately $3.00, while a full 60-second clip would run $6.00. This per-second pricing allows developers to predict and control costs based on their specific needs.
Enterprise customers gain access to additional features through premium tiers. These include batch processing capabilities for generating multiple videos simultaneously and priority queue access for faster generation times. Moreover, enterprise plans offer dedicated support and higher rate limits for production-scale deployments.
The pricing positions OpenAI competitively against existing solutions. However, costs can accumulate quickly for high-volume applications. Developers must carefully architect their implementations to optimize generation requests and manage expenses effectively.
Comprehensive Safety and Moderation Features
OpenAI has embedded multiple safety mechanisms directly into the Sora API. Every generated video includes invisible watermarking technology that identifies content as AI-generated. This watermarking persists even if users crop, compress, or modify the videos afterward.
Content filtering operates at multiple stages throughout the generation process. The system screens input prompts for prohibited content before processing begins. Subsequently, it analyzes output videos to ensure compliance with usage policies and content guidelines.
Usage monitoring tools provide developers with visibility into their API consumption patterns. These dashboards track generation volumes, content types, and potential policy violations. Additionally, OpenAI maintains audit logs to investigate misuse and enforce terms of service when necessary.
The safety features address growing concerns about synthetic media and deepfakes. Nevertheless, they represent OpenAI’s commitment to responsible AI deployment in the creative tools space. These protections help developers build applications that prioritize user safety and content authenticity.
Competitive Landscape and Market Positioning
The Sora API launch puts OpenAI in direct competition with established players like Runway. Runway has dominated the AI video generation space for developers over the past year. Now, OpenAI’s entry introduces a formidable alternative with different capabilities and pricing structures.
Other competitors include Stability AI’s video models and Google’s emerging video generation technologies. Each platform offers distinct advantages in quality, speed, or cost. Therefore, developers now face meaningful choices when selecting video generation infrastructure for their projects.
OpenAI’s brand recognition and existing developer relationships provide significant advantages. Many teams already integrate OpenAI’s APIs for language and image generation tasks. Adding video capabilities through the same platform simplifies technical architecture and vendor management.
However, Runway maintains advantages in specialized features and creative tools. The market will likely support multiple winners as different use cases favor different platforms. Competition ultimately benefits developers through improved features, better pricing, and accelerated innovation.
Technical Capabilities and Limitations
The Sora API excels at generating coherent video sequences with consistent characters and environments. It handles complex prompts describing camera movements, lighting changes, and multi-step actions. The technology understands physics and maintains spatial relationships throughout generated clips.
Current limitations include occasional inconsistencies in object permanence and challenges with complex hand movements. Generation times remain substantial, particularly for longer videos at full resolution. Furthermore, the system works best with clear, detailed prompts rather than vague descriptions.
Developers can chain multiple API calls to create longer narratives or variations on themes. This approach enables sophisticated applications that generate dynamic content based on user inputs. However, maintaining consistency across separate generation calls requires careful prompt engineering and post-processing.
